Cohesity and AWS Forge Strategic Collaboration to Deliver AI-Driven Cyber Resilience at Scale

Related stories

Cohesity, a top name in AI-driven data security, has teamed up with Amazon Web Services, Inc. This collaboration aims to enhance the use of AWS’s advanced technologies. It will help organizations protect, back up, and recover data efficiently at scale.

Cohesity and AWS are dedicated to secure data protection. Their partnership highlights strong resiliency and data-driven innovation.

“Deepening our collaboration with AWS, and taking this powerful step forward in our shared vision-to deliver cyber resilience to organizations everywhere-is great news for the industry,” said Sanjay Poonen, CEO and president, Cohesity. “By integrating Cohesity’s AI-powered data security capabilities with the secure-by-design, scalable global infrastructure and powerful AI capabilities of AWS, we will provide customers with even more effective options to confidently secure their data, keep it resilient, and leverage it to fuel business priorities.”

“AWS customers want to do two things with their data: keep it protected and put it to work,” said Matt Garman, CEO at AWS. “This collaboration with Cohesity helps them do both by using the global infrastructure and AI technologies of AWS to help customers safeguard their critical data and power their AI and analytics initiatives. Together we are transforming backup data from idle storage into a driver of innovation.”

Key Capabilities Enabled by the Collaboration

With the threat landscape now more complex and AI-driven than ever, today’s strengthened alliance between Cohesity and AWS offers organizations ways to stay ahead through: enhanced cyber resilience, smarter data insights, and greater agility. Key offerings include:

  • Rapid, cost-efficient cloud backups

This solution, by leveraging Cohesity’s broad compatibility across more than 1,000 data sources, offers native integration with key AWS services such as Amazon EC2, Amazon RDS, Amazon S3, and Amazon DynamoDB. With enterprise-grade deduplication and compression, it reduces storage cost while enabling quick recovery whether data resides on-premises or in the cloud.

  • Immutable cyber vaults on AWS

Enterprises can deploy regulatory-grade cyber vaults in up to 36 AWS regions, keeping backup data in geographically isolated, tamper-resistant repositories ready for immediate recovery. With AWS-native immutability controls and private network isolation, organizations can meet the most stringent compliance standards and protect against ransomware threats.

  • AI-ready data lakes for unstructured data

Cohesity turns backed-up data into a strategic business asset on AWS. With Cohesity Gaia, its generative AI assistant, enterprises can extract insights from petabytes of unstructured information in everything from file shares to SaaS applications-all while maintaining governance and security controls.
